Decoding the MLB Odds Shark Today Methodology

The term shark implies a predator, and that is exactly how the best operators approach MLB odds shark today. They do not chase lines; they analyze them. The methodology involves comparing juice across books, tracking opening moves against current prices, and identifying the public side of the bet to find the contrarian play. This disciplined approach separates recreational gamblers from those who treat betting as a profession.

Leveraging Live Data for Immediate Edge

MLB odds shark today is not a static snapshot; it is a dynamic feed that reacts to injury reports, bullpen changes, and weather shifts. Accessing this data requires a platform that updates in seconds, not minutes. Key indicators to monitor include sharp money movement, reverse line movement, and the behavior of syndicate players who place large wagers quietly. When the public follows, the sharp money usually leads.

Strategic Approaches to Today’s MLB Lines

Successfully navigating MLB odds shark today requires a strategic framework rather than a lucky guess. One common strategy involves betting the underdog early when the public overreacts to a recent loss, fading the public on popular favorites with inflated odds. Another approach targets alternate run line markets where the sharpest value often hides in plain sight.

Risk Management for the Long Haul

Even the sharpest MLB odds shark today recognizes that variance is part of the game. Professional bettors never risk more than 1% to 2% of their bankroll on a single game. By staking small amounts on high-probability edges, they ensure that a cold streak cannot wipe out years of disciplined analysis. Survival is the first rule of profitability.

Identifying Value in Prop and Parlay Markets

While moneylines dictate the conversation, the real sharks hunt in the prop and parlay pools. MLB odds shark today looks for mispriced player props, particularly on pitchers with favorable platoon advantages or high-over totals in hitter-friendly parks. Combining these props with correlated parlays can amplify returns, but it requires a keen understanding of how different outcomes interact.
